From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1755204AbaGWNBY (ORCPT ); Wed, 23 Jul 2014 09:01:24 -0400 Received: from mail.emea.novell.com ([130.57.118.101]:45423 "EHLO mail.emea.novell.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751565AbaGWNBX convert rfc822-to-8bit (ORCPT ); Wed, 23 Jul 2014 09:01:23 -0400 Message-Id: <53CFCE3D02000078000251C0@mail.emea.novell.com> X-Mailer: Novell GroupWise Internet Agent 14.0.0 Date: Wed, 23 Jul 2014 14:01:17 +0100 From: "Jan Beulich" To: , "David Vrabel" , "Boris Ostrovsky" , "Konrad Rzeszutek Wilk" Cc: , "Wei Yongjun" , Subject: Re: [Xen-devel] [PATCH] xen/pciback: Fix error return code in xen_pcibk_attach() References: <1405835161-8546-1-git-send-email-weiyj_lk@163.com> In-Reply-To: <1405835161-8546-1-git-send-email-weiyj_lk@163.com> Mime-Version: 1.0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: 8BIT Content-Disposition: inline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org >>> On 20.07.14 at 07:46, wrote: > --- a/drivers/xen/xen-pciback/xenbus.c > +++ b/drivers/xen/xen-pciback/xenbus.c > @@ -174,6 +174,7 @@ static int xen_pcibk_attach(struct xen_pcibk_device *pdev) > "version mismatch (%s/%s) with pcifront - " > "halting " DRV_NAME, > magic, XEN_PCI_MAGIC); > + err = -EFAULT; > goto out; > } > While -EFAULT is kind of odd here, I realize this is because the same also gets passed to xenbus_dev_fatal(); -EILSEQ, -ENODATA, or -EPROTO (despite it normally being network specific) would seem better to me. In any event Reviewed-by Jan Beulich